Ryanair raises its online check-in fees !
Posted on December 31, 2010 | No CommentsRyanair recently raised its online checking fees by 20%. Since December 1st, passengers who check in online will have to pay 6€ per flight (5€ previously), what means 4€ more for a round trip for two people. Ok. Ryanair : the end of a business model ?
Posted on September 13, 2010 | No CommentsMicheal O’Leary, the unruly CEO of Ryanair recently announced the unavoidable death of his airline’s business model.
